Access Of Louisiana is a credit union based in Lake Charles, Louisiana, established in 1955, with $45 million in total assets serving 3,631 members. By Trust Grade it ranks 109th of 136 credit unions we track in Louisiana. Its net worth ratio of 9.7% trails most similarly sized credit unions (15th percentile), versus a Louisiana median of 14.5%. It was profitable over the most recent period, with a 0.06% return on assets. No consumer complaints against Access Of Louisiana appear in the CFPB database over our analysis window — common for an institution of this size and a point in its favor.

Are deposits at Access Of Louisiana insured?

Yes. Access Of Louisiana is an NCUA-insured credit union. Deposits are federally insured up to $250,000per depositor, per ownership category — regardless of this institution's Trust Grade. The grade reflects financial strength and complaint history for comparison, not the safety of insured deposits.
